无论是对于企业级应用还是个人开发者,MySQL都提供了强大且灵活的数据存储和处理能力
然而,在安装MySQL的过程中,我们难免会遇到各种问题和挑战
这时,MySQL的安装日志就显得尤为重要,它们不仅是解决问题的关键线索,也是系统管理员和开发人员必须熟练掌握的重要工具
本文将深入探讨MySQL安装日志的位置及其重要性,帮助读者更好地理解和利用这一关键资源
一、MySQL安装日志的重要性 在安装MySQL时,日志文件记录了安装过程中的每一步操作、配置选项、错误信息和警告等关键信息
这些信息对于以下几个方面至关重要: 1.故障排查:如果安装过程中出现问题,日志文件是排查故障的首要来源
通过分析日志中的错误信息和警告,我们可以快速定位问题所在,并采取相应的解决措施
2.配置验证:日志文件记录了安装过程中的配置选项
在系统运行后,如果需要验证或调整配置,日志文件提供了可靠的参考依据
3.性能优化:虽然安装日志不直接涉及性能优化,但通过分析安装过程中的系统资源使用情况(如CPU、内存、磁盘I/O等),我们可以对MySQL的性能表现有一个初步的了解,并为后续的性能优化工作打下基础
4.审计和合规:在一些企业或组织中,安装日志也是审计和合规性检查的重要部分
通过审查日志文件,可以确保安装过程符合既定的安全政策和法规要求
二、MySQL安装日志的位置 MySQL的安装日志位置因操作系统、安装方式(如手动安装、使用包管理器安装、通过安装向导安装等)以及MySQL版本的不同而有所差异
以下是一些常见情况下的安装日志位置: 1.Linux系统 在Linux系统上安装MySQL时,日志文件的位置通常与安装方法有关
-使用包管理器安装:如果你通过系统的包管理器(如APT、YUM等)安装MySQL,日志文件通常会存储在系统日志目录下
例如,在Debian或Ubuntu系统上,你可以通过以下命令查看安装日志: bash less /var/log/apt/term.log 或者,如果安装过程中有错误发生,错误日志可能会记录在: bash less /var/log/dpkg.log -使用MySQL官方安装包:如果你从MySQL官方网站下载了安装包并进行手动安装,日志文件的位置取决于你在安装过程中指定的路径
通常,安装程序会在执行目录或用户指定的日志目录下生成日志文件
例如,在解压安装包后,你可能会看到一个名为`mysql-installer.log`的文件,记录了安装过程中的所有信息
-使用MySQL安装向导:一些Linux发行版提供了图形化的MySQL安装向导
使用这些向导时,日志文件的位置可能因向导的设计而异
通常,你可以在向导的设置界面中找到日志文件的保存路径选项,或者在安装完成后,向导会自动打开一个包含安装日志的窗口
2.Windows系统 在Windows系统上安装MySQL时,日志文件的位置也相对固定
-使用MySQL Installer:如果你使用MySQL官方提供的Installer进行安装,日志文件通常会存储在MySQL安装目录下的`MySQL Installer Logs`文件夹中
例如,如果你的MySQL安装在`C:Program FilesMySQLMySQL Server8.0`目录下,日志文件可能会位于`C:Program FilesMySQLMySQL Server8.0MySQL Installer Logs`
-手动安装:如果你从MySQL官方网站下载了ZIP压缩包并进行手动解压安装,MySQL本身并不会自动生成安装日志文件
但是,如果你在安装过程中执行了任何命令行操作(如初始化数据库、启动服务等),这些操作的输出信息可能会被重定向到一个日志文件中,具体路径取决于你在命令行中使用的重定向命令
-使用Windows安装程序:MySQL还提供了适用于Windows的安装程序(.msi文件)
使用这些安装程序时,日志文件通常会存储在`%TEMP%`目录下
你可以通过运行`%TEMP%`命令来打开临时文件目录,并在其中搜索与MySQL安装相关的日志文件
3.其他注意事项 -权限问题:在某些情况下,由于权限限制,你可能无法直接访问安装日志文件
这时,你可以尝试以管理员身份运行查看日志文件的命令或程序
-日志文件命名:安装日志文件的命名可能因安装程序或版本的不同而有所差异
常见的命名方式包括`mysql-installer.log`、`install.log`、`setup.log`等
如果你不确定日志文件的具体名称,可以在安装程序指定的日志目录下搜索包含“mysql”或“install”等关键字的文件
-日志轮转:在一些系统上,日志文件可能会因为大小限制而被轮转
这意味着旧的日志文件可能会被重命名或移动到其他位置,而新的日志文件会继续记录新的信息
如果你需要分析旧日志,请确保在日志轮转发生之前将其备份
三、如何查看和分析MySQL安装日志 查看和分析MySQL安装日志是解决问题的关键步骤
以下是一些实用的技巧和建议: 1.使用文本编辑器:对于较小的日志文件,你可以直接使用文本编辑器(如Notepad、Vim、Nano等)打开并查看其内容
2.使用日志查看工具:对于较大的日志文件,使用专门的日志查看工具(如LogExpert、BareTail等)可以更方便地搜索和分析日志信息
3.搜索关键信息:在查看日志时,重点关注错误信息、警告信息和关键配置选项
你可以使用文本编辑器的搜索功能或日志查看工具的筛选功能来快速定位这些信息
4.分析日志上下文:在定位到错误或警告信息后,不要孤立地看待这些信息
而是要结合日志上下文进行分析,以了解错误或警告发生的原因和背景
5.参考官方文档:MySQL官方文档提供了丰富的安装指南和故障排除信息
在分析和解决安装问题时,参考官方文档可以大大提高效率和准确性
四、总结 MySQL安装日志是数据库安装过程中不可或缺的重要资源
它们记录了安装过程中的每一步操作、配置选项、错误信息和警告等关键信息,对于故障排查、配置验证、性能优化以及审计和合规等方面都具有重要意义
在安装MySQL时,了解日志文件的位置和查看方法对于快速定位和解决问题至关重要
通过合理使用日志查看工具和分析技巧,我们可以更有效地利用这些日志文件来提高MySQL的安装效率和稳定性
希望本文能够帮助读者更好地理解和利用MySQL安装日志这一重要资源